RONGOTEA NOTES.

meeting of town board.

(From Our Own Correspondent). RONGOTEA, Nov. 20.

Tho Rongotea Town Board met last evening, Mr L. H. Yarrall presiding. Also present were Messrs T. Fraser, H. Trenknor, and E. J. Arnott. • Particulars were received of tho Government superannuation 6cheinc for local body employees. It was decided to obtain further information and Messrs Yarrall and Fraser wero authorised, to act in the mat; ter. . , , Tho works committee reported with reference to the lining of the Coronation Hall, stating that a contract had been let, and that the work would shortly bo commenced. Tho question of installing heating apparatus is to be left in abeyance. It was also stated that, provided a few minor alterations were made, a heavy reduction in insurance premiums would he possible. It was stated that grading was being carriod out, with considerable improvement to the roads. Tho pot holed state of tho main highway was also discussed, but no action was taken.
